You don't turn it off, you change it to one of the below.
White balance
• Auto ¹
• Incandescent
• Fluorescent
1 Sodium-vapor lamps
2 Warm-white fluorescent
3 White fluorescent
4 Cool-white fluorescent
5 Day white fluorescent
6 Daylight fluorescent
7 High temp mercury-vapor
• Direct Sunlight
• Flash
• Cloudy
• Shade
• Preset manual
Measure
Use photo

I have found using a custom white balance gives the best results in artificial light.
Nikon calls it Preset manual white balance, or "PRE".
I use it even when I'm shooting raw. Saves a lot of time guessing.
